Message type: E = Error
Message class: N2M - Global Trade: Item Category Management
Message number: 159
Message text: Associated qty for stor.loc. &1 and batch no. &2 higher than entered qty
You entered a quantity of &V3& for storage location &V1& and batch
number &V2&.
Because of the associations that exist, a quantity up to and including
&V4& can be entered for storage location &V1& and batch number &V2&.
The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

- Associated qty for stor.loc. &1 and batch no. &2 higher than entered qty ?The SAP error message N2M159 indicates that there is a discrepancy between the quantity associated with a specific storage location and batch number, and the quantity that has been entered in the system. This error typically occurs during inventory management processes, such as goods movements, stock transfers, or when performing physical inventory counts.
Cause:
- Quantity Mismatch: The total quantity of stock in the specified storage location and batch exceeds the quantity that you are trying to enter or process.
- Incorrect Batch Management: If batch management is enabled, the system may be trying to allocate more stock from a batch than is available.
- Data Entry Error: There may have been a mistake in entering the quantity during the transaction.
- Stock Overview Issues: The stock overview may not be updated, leading to discrepancies between the actual stock and what the system reflects.
Solution:
- Check Stock Levels: Verify the stock levels for the specified storage location and batch number. You can do this using transaction codes like
MB52
(List Warehouse Stocks on Hand) orMB5B
(Stock on Posting Date).- Adjust Quantity: If the quantity you are trying to enter is indeed lower than what is available, adjust your entry to match the available stock.
- Batch Management Review: If batch management is in use, ensure that the batch is correctly defined and that the stock is properly allocated.
- Reconcile Inventory: If there are discrepancies, consider performing a stock reconciliation to ensure that the system reflects the actual stock levels.
- Check for Open Transactions: Ensure there are no open transactions that might be affecting the stock levels for the specified batch and storage location.
